Q: Is 6,541,585 a Composite Number?

 A: Yes, 6,541,585 is a composite number.

Why is 6,541,585 a composite number?

A composite number is a number that can be divided evenly by more numbers than 1 and itself. It is the opposite of a prime number.

The number 6,541,585 can be evenly divided by 1 5 71 355 18,427 92,135 1,308,317 and 6,541,585, with no remainder.

Since 6,541,585 cannot be divided by just 1 and 6,541,585, it is a composite number.
